Senior Applications Analyst

Senior Applications Analyst

10 Jun 2024
California, Carlsbad, 92008 Carlsbad USA

Senior Applications Analyst

Vacancy expired!

The Position

The Community: Carlsbad is conveniently located between L.A. and San Diego and features nearly seven miles of coastline, three lagoons, world-class resorts, well-planned neighborhoods and a diverse business community. Covering nearly 40 square miles, the City of Carlsbad is currently home to about 115,000 residents. Thanks to an award-winning growth management plan, the city's infrastructure and services keep pace with development and promote an excellent quality of life.

A full-service city, Carlsbad has its own police and fire services, a water district, parks and recreation, and library and cultural arts departments, in addition to standard administrative and public works functions.

The Department & Position: The City's IT department connects Carlsbad by delivering innovative technologies to internal and external customers. The department needs leading-edge Senior Applications Analysts to help the City leverage technology to improve business processes, increase productivity and support civic engagement. These positions partner with business units within the City to recommend, install/integrate, test, maintain and monitor the performance of software products and provide technical support to end-users and/or Business Systems Specialists in a multi-client, multi-vendor software environment. Responsibilities include conferring with end-users to determine types of hardware and software required and providing or assisting with training in the use of equipment and software.

The Senior Applications Analyst performs as a lead and/or at the supervisory level and provides support to end-users on sensitive or complex applications that have a significant impact on the organization. The Senior Applications Analyst is responsible to independently create and deploy unique solutions to end users with or without assistance from vendors. This position

requires the following:
  • Flexibility to work evenings and weekends as necessary
  • Participation in on-call rotations
  • Willingness to work overtime as needed

Oral Board interview date: TBD

Class Specification:
Application Analyst Job Series


Key Responsibilities
The following duties are typical for this job series and include the following. Incumbents may not perform all of the listed duties and/or may be required to perform additional duties from those listed below to meet the City's business needs and changing operating practices. Other duties may be required and assigned.

Senior Applications Analyst:
  • Researches and analyzes problems with applications and resolves or formulates solutions
  • Develops, documents and maintains reports and interface programs using programming languages and/or applications such as Crystal Reports, and/or MS SQL Reporting Services
  • Provides technical assistance on connectivity to peripheral equipment
  • Assists end-users with the implementation of new software releases and upgrades
  • Determines translates, and programs business needs and issues into appropriate programming code to resolve the end-user request
  • Maintains and implements system security for software application(s) in conjunction with Business Systems Specialists
  • Develops and maintains application documentation
  • Conducts database analysis and subsequent troubleshooting activities
  • Researches system enhancements and executes implementation
  • Develops databases in conjunction with the database administrator for application software needs
  • Assists citywide teams by providing expertise on software functionality issues and questions and provides deliverables to achieve team objectives
  • Designs and develops a workflow to support assigned departments to enhance information flow and/or utilization of software and/or systems
  • Conducts software application testing and other preparation for software upgrades or new software implementation
  • Schedules regular project status meetings with end-users and/or vendors
  • Ensures change control forms and processes are aligned with standards established by the Information Technology Department and approved by Senior Application Analysts and/or Network Engineers
  • Develops front and back-end interfaces to integrate multiple software applications.
  • Establishes appropriate relationships and ongoing dialogue with software vendors
  • Ensures software applications are up-to-date; obtains and applies necessary software patches
  • Obtains assistance from vendors to correct software flaws and/or inefficiencies
  • May perform the role of lead or supervisor; assigns work; distributes workload; authorizes timesheets; assists in recruitment processes and participates in performance reviews
  • Assists in the Information Technology Department strategic planning process
  • Carries out and develops assigned roadmap(s)
  • Provides support to staff and ensures the necessary tools and resources required to support their assigned applications
  • Provides resources or resolves scheduling conflicts to projects in the Applications Group
  • Provides vital resources to significant projects of others
  • Assists the department on long-range strategic planning
  • Provides input on developing department policies
  • Develops request for proposals, bids, and information, and performs contract management in accordance with city policies and purchasing ordinances
  • Provides custom or unique creation of scripts, tools, and interfaces at a high level
Qualifications

Knowledge of:
  • Dynamic programming languages
  • Enterprise network infrastructure environment
  • Database concepts including design, tables, queries, functions, modules, reports and ODBC
  • Relational databases
  • Application development such as system analysis and software development lifecycle

Ability to:
  • Prioritize and lead projects
  • Program and analyze software application problems and issues
  • Initiate work
  • Support large scale complex software application(s)
  • Develop reports
  • Create and meet deadlines
  • Deal with multiple high priority issues simultaneously
  • Perform basic commands and develop scripts in Unix
  • Analyze and research solutions
  • Develop database application utilizing MS Access, MS SQL, ASP.NET based on end-user requirements
  • Develop complex reports using reporting tools
  • Understand MS SQL and create/maintain databases; create/maintain SSIS packages; assign security roles
  • Develop and manage projects of significant scope with considerable impact on the organization
  • Deal with controversial or sensitive issues
  • Perform analysis at a high level
  • Excellent written and oral communication skills
Experience & Education

Minimum Qualifications:
  • Bachelor's degree in Information Technology or Computer Science or equivalent experience in an Information Technology environment.
  • Five

    years of professional experience in an Information Technology environment or a related function performing
    • User support
    • Training
    • Supporting installation, development, and maintenance of the business intelligence application software and servers, including the development of associated metadata and user interfaces

Additional Preferred Qualifications:
  • Master's degree in Information Technology, Computer Science, or a related field
  • ITIL

    certification
  • PMP certification

Job Details

  • ID
    JC15316105
  • State
  • City
  • Job type
    Permanent
  • Salary
    $97,635.2 - $127,712
  • Hiring Company
    City of Carlsbad
  • Date
    2021-06-08
  • Deadline
    2021-08-07
  • Category

Jocancy Online Job Portal by jobSearchi.